Internal Memo — Marketing Budget Reduction

To the incoming director: marketing spend is cut 18% effective next quarter. Rationale: softer pipeline at Brindlecote Media and the delayed Farrow campaign. Sponsorships end first; retained agencies renegotiate by month-end. Digital spend holds flat. Headcount unaffected for now. Regional events consolidate into two flagship dates, both in Kellsmere. Expect pushback from the field teams; hold the line until the Q2 review. Context for these decisions appears in the confidential note directly below.

confidential, hawif-faweg: Headcount on the Ulaix team goes from 3 to 120 by the end of April. Gross margin on Ulaix came in at 10 percent against a plan of 10 percent.

Briefing — Leadership Review: Project Larkspur Delay. Quick update for branch managers ahead of Thursday's review. Larkspur, our internal scheduling overhaul, has slipped roughly eleven weeks due to integration issues with the Bramleigh inventory module and two contractor departures. The core team under Dessa Merrow has reworked the rollout into three smaller releases, which should reduce branch disruption. Budget impact is modest but real. Planning implications are summarised in the confidential note below.

internal memo for tagef-hadup: Gross margin on Ulaath came in at 15 percent against a plan of 5 percent. Only 7 of the 120 pilot accounts renewed Ulaath, so a churn review is set for October 15.

Hookline delivers webhooks with exponential backoff: 5 attempts, base delay 2s, jitter enabled. Retries stop early on 4xx responses except 429. Delivery bodies are signed; receivers should verify before processing.

Relevant variables:

- `HOOKLINE_MAX_ATTEMPTS` — default 5.
- `HOOKLINE_BACKOFF_BASE_MS` — default 2000.
- `HOOKLINE_RETRY_ON_429` — default `true`.

For review purposes, note that all retries reuse the same signing secret; rotation requires a full redeploy. The signing secret is set in `.env` on the following line:

sealed setting: RELAY_SECRET3=a28

Handover note — Marbletide GraphQL service

From Oleg to Priya. The N+1 fix on the Marbletide order-history resolver is merged and live. We added a dataloader layer that batches customer lookups per request; query count on the hot path dropped from ~400 to 3. Watch the batch-window metric for the first week. The resolver's current runtime configuration is shown below.

service settings:
oliath:
  log_level: debug
  metrics_host: metrics.oliath.zemvarsys.internal
  pool_size: 8